About VA Chatsworth Center
The VA Chatsworth Center in Chatsworth, California provides amazing services to veterans and active service members. They pride themselves on making an impact in their community, and especially in the lives of all Veterans. They help treat and counsel Veterans for depression, post-traumatic stress disorder (PTSD), and other various psychological effects. The VA Center was built on the promise from former President Abraham Lincoln - 'To care for him who shall have borne the battle, and for his widow, and his orphan'.
